TEMPO.CO, Jakarta The only total solar eclipse of 2026 will cross parts of the Northern Hemisphere on Wednesday, August 12, offering skywatchers in parts of Spain, Iceland, Greenland and northern Russia a chance to experience totality, while much of Europe will see a partial eclipse.

The celestial event occurs when the Moon passes directly between the Earth and the Sun, temporarily blocking sunlight. Whether viewers see a total or partial eclipse depends on their location because the Moon's darkest shadow follows a relatively narrow path across Earth's surface.

Where Will the 2026 Solar Eclipse Be Visible?

The path of totality will stretch from extreme northern Russia across Greenland and Iceland before reaching northern Spain.

According to CBS News, western Iceland and northern Spain are among the best populated locations for viewing totality, while much of the path passes over sparsely populated areas such as northern Greenland.

Spain is expected to experience its first total solar eclipse since 1905.

A partial eclipse, meanwhile, will be visible across a much wider area. Major European cities including Madrid, London and Paris will see at least 90 percent of the Sun covered.

Parts of North America will also experience a partial eclipse, although coverage will be considerably lower. Fairbanks, Alaska, will see about 37 percent coverage, while Boston will see 16 percent, New York City about 9 percent, Toronto about 8 percent and Philadelphia about 7 percent.

When Will the Solar Eclipse Happen?

The total eclipse will begin in extreme northern Russia at about 17:00 UTC, or 1 p.m. Eastern Time, before moving across Greenland, Iceland and the North Atlantic toward Europe.

In Iceland, totality will reach Reykjavik at 5:48 p.m. local time.

The eclipse will then cross the Atlantic before reaching northern Spain. In Valencia, totality is expected at 8:32 p.m. local time.

As reported by The Guardian, totality in Spain will peak between 8:26 p.m. and 8:33 p.m. local time, depending on the location, shortly before sunset.

The timing is particularly important for observers in western Europe because the Sun will be relatively low on the horizon. In London, the partial eclipse will begin at 6:17 p.m. local time, reach maximum coverage of about 92 percent at 7:13 p.m. and end at 8:06 p.m.

In Cornwall, coverage will reach about 96 percent, while parts of western Scotland will see around 93 percent.

How Rare Is the 2026 Total Solar Eclipse?

Total solar eclipses occur somewhere on Earth roughly every 18 months, but any particular location may wait decades or even centuries for one.

Wednesday's event will be the first total solar eclipse visible from mainland Europe in two decades. The last total eclipse visible from parts of the United Kingdom occurred in 1999.

The next total solar eclipse visible from the UK is not expected until 2090.

For the United States, the next total solar eclipse will occur in 2044, although its path will be limited to Montana, North Dakota and South Dakota. Another total eclipse will cross a much wider section of the country in 2045, from Northern California toward Florida.

How Can You Watch the Eclipse Safely?

Looking directly at the Sun without proper protection can cause permanent eye damage, even during a partial solar eclipse.

Specialized solar eclipse glasses should be used when viewing the Sun. Ordinary sunglasses are not a safe substitute.

During totality, when the Moon completely covers the Sun, viewers within the path of totality can briefly remove their eclipse glasses. However, the glasses must be worn throughout the event when viewing a partial eclipse.

For people without eclipse glasses, experts recommend viewing the eclipse indirectly rather than looking at the Sun.

A simple pinhole projector can be made using household objects such as a piece of paper with a small hole or a colander. The device projects an image of the partially eclipsed Sun onto a surface without requiring viewers to look directly at the Sun.

Why Are Scientists Interested in the Eclipse?

Beyond its visual appeal, a total solar eclipse gives scientists an opportunity to study the Sun's outer atmosphere, known as the solar corona.

Astronomers can use the brief period of totality to study the corona's chemistry and how it changes with the Sun's approximately 11-year cycle of solar activity.

Solar eclipses have also played an important role in scientific history. During the 1919 total eclipse, expeditions observed stars near the Sun to test predictions from Albert Einstein's theory of general relativity.

What Else Can You See on August 12-13?

The eclipse coincides with another major celestial event: the annual Perseid meteor shower.

The Perseids are expected to reach their peak overnight from August 12 to 13. The timing is particularly favorable because the Moon will be in its new phase, meaning moonlight will not brighten the sky and interfere with meteor observations.

Under clear, dark skies, the Perseids can produce dozens of meteors per hour, with the possibility of particularly bright fireballs.

For skywatchers who can remain outside after the eclipse, the combination of a major solar eclipse on August 12 and the Perseid peak overnight into August 13 makes this one of the most notable celestial events of 2026.
